California Institute Of Technology tops our 2026 ranking of the best geochemistry schools. Located in the city of Pasadena, California Institute Of Technology is a mid-sized private not-for-profit university. About 94% of students finish within six years. About 10 geochemistry degrees were awarded at California Institute Of Technology in the most recent year. Students who receive their geochemistry degree from California Institute Of Technology earn around $173,344 in the first couple years of their career.
